| OK, first i have to say swfa customer service is not quite top notch. I tried to order a vortex 1-4 pst from them and they billed and all as if in stock. 3 weeks later i get an email from them saying its backorder and will ship shortly. 2 weeks later i call them and i wish i knew the ladies name but i ask when/ how long and i get a "it should be soon" so i ask hmm that mean a week a month another couple months? ok now i get a "yeah it will be shortly" wow. promptly cancelled order. I hate when places sell stuff as if they have it when they dont and then can't even make good on shipping it or tell you an anticipated date. so i figured i would go to my local little store, they didnt have the pst i wanted so i said alright guess i will settle for a strikefire. Now i will say it looked nice when i got it home, mounted up tight although not the $300 mounts that seem to be touted as being mandatory for an optic it did the job it was intended to do. Looking through it was nice and clear and the dot looked very nice. Uh-oh push the button to sitch red to green and only 1 time did it actually switch, every other time it just turns off. So ok it was green and wouldnt turn red,well i liked the green better so i figured ill at least go try it out at the range. Looking through it around the house the dot seemed to work well and be about the perfect size. Now off to the range with a buddy. AR out of case, set up target, go to take first shot for sight in of strike fire, pull the trigger, R.I.P. Strikefire. Very first shot and the recoil killed the scope it immediately died and has never turned back on. Now i know defects happen so although im a bit upset, it happens. Spent the rest of the day shooting my friends Eotech. Now i will say i like the dot better in the strikefire though i do like the larger outer circle in the eotechs for added attentuation to the dot. All in all i still need to call vortex and mess around with getting this thing fixed, and i will never order from swfa again they lost a customer here, but i will say if you get a non defective strikefire it looks to be a very nicely built optic, very clear, well defined dot, decentish covers and mount. Not the best on the market but for the price it costs its well worth taking a look at. |
